Here we answer common questions surrounding van P11D values and how to calculate them.

How to calculate P11D

The P11D value is the list price of a vehicle plus delivery charges. This figure excludes any discounts and does not consider first registration fees or annual road tax.

P11D does include factory options and chargeable trims or paints.

All P11D values are inclusive of VAT.

What is the P11D value of my van?

To calculate the P11D value of your van, you’ll need to add the list price and applicable delivery charges.

If you aren’t aware of these figures for your van, you’ll need to request them from the supplier of your vehicle.

How does P11D differ to the on the road price?

A P11D value differs to a van’s on the road price (OTR). An OTR includes all the costs required to get the car on the road. This includes the list price, registration and delivery fees, first year road tax and things like number plate printing. A vehicle's OTR will therefore be greater than its P11D value.

P11D and premium road tax rates

There are premium rates for road tax applicable to cars whose P11D exceeds £40,000 - amounting to £355 more a year for five years.

Thankfully in the world of vans, this is not the case. The standard yearly charge for light commercial vehicles applies regardless of P11d: this equals £290 for 12 months based on a single payment for the 22/23 tax year.
